A Christmas Carol
"A Christmas Carol" tells the story of Ebenezer Scrooge, a miserly and cold-hearted businessman who despises Christmas. On Christmas Eve, he is visited by the ghost of his former partner, Jacob Marley, and the spirits of Christmas Past, Present, and Yet to Come. These supernatural encounters show Scrooge the consequences of his greed and selfishness. Through these visions, Scrooge is transformed into a kinder, more generous person, embracing the true spirit of Christmas. Dickens' classic tale is a powerful reminder of redemption, generosity, and the importance of compassion.
